Mumbai: As Maharashtra  state is struggling to fight  covid-19, thanks to dearth  of hospital beds, the state health department has issued guidelines allowing individuals testing positive for corona but with mild or no symptoms to be isolated at home if appropriate facilities are available at their home. Home care is becoming the next front in the battle against the coronavirus as private hospitals look to ease the burden on overwhelmed healthcare systems. Terna Speciality Hospital & Research Centre in Navi Mumbai is the first hospital who started COVID Home Isolation Care services with minimum charges for patients with mild symptoms of Coronavirus. A 14 day remote monitoring package (Rs.6500/-) home isolation care service which include Online Doctor Consultation every third day, daily Virtual Assistance & Monitoring, daily monitoring of a patient’s vital signs with a trained paramedical staff on call every day, 10 days Medicine, N95 Masks, Surgical Masks,Digital Thermometer, Pulse Oximeter. At the same time, hospitals will facilitate it if hospitalization is required.

“With this initiative we intend to lend a helping hand to the government in fighting against this immense pandemic by offering Home isolation care services for patients with mild symptoms of Covid-19. We hope this will help NMMC (Navi Mumbai Municipal Corporation) to tackle the disease more efficiently, We are participating in Mass health check up drive in different location in Navi Mumbai with NMMC where we conducted more than five thousand primary health checkups.” said Santosh Sail, Head Marketing & Communications from Terna Speciality Hospital & Research centre.12 parents who are having mild symptoms  have already taken  this treatment from Turbhe, Jui nagar, Koparkhairane , Sanpada & Nerul.
